Output e255a6631d35c7106f384814c51d7cefaafc1f9ed559a34026d151c5254c7607:3

value
52590070436
script pubkey
OP_0 OP_PUSHBYTES_20 a0df2df51312261d8dbe446d0fca47b8ab8874ac
address
ltc1q5r0jmagnzgnpmrd7g3ksljj8hz4csa9v7utcvl
transaction
e255a6631d35c7106f384814c51d7cefaafc1f9ed559a34026d151c5254c7607
spent
true